A veneer for your smile
Dental veneers are custom fabricated wafer-thin shells that are fitted on to the teeth’s surface as part of a simple dental job in order to improve their cosmetic appearance and hide any imperfections, without the need for tooth extraction. Veneers are placed on the front visible part of the tooth and are usually made from porcelain or composite tooth-coloured resin material which provides a genuinely natural look.
Patients opt for veneers when they experience dental issues of predominantly aesthetical character, not those caused by a lack of cleaning teeth with toothpaste for the most part. Reasons include severely stained teeth the condition of which cannot be improved with traditional teeth whitening methods, chipped or broken teeth, teeth that have been damaged due to ageing or habits such as smoking, use of medications, drinking coffee or carbonated drinks. Veneers can also be used to correct large gaps between teeth (diastemas), align slightly crooked teeth or correct any aesthetical imperfections caused genetically. Moreover, apart from being aesthetically appealing, veneers can also protect the teeth’s surface and may serve as a dental crown replacement depending on the extent to which the tooth has been damaged. The fact that veneers do not decay or become stained contributes to their significance in terms of tooth protection.
